How does Cook, MN compare to McGregor, MN? Cook has a population of 427 with a median household income of $41,750, while McGregor has 431 residents and a median income of $28,750.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.

Population & Demographics
MetricCook, MNMcGregor, MNDifference
Population427431-0.9%
Median Age58.249.5+17.6%
Foreign Born %1.2%1.9%-36.8%
Economy
MetricCookMcGregorDifference
Median Income$41,750$28,750+45.2%
Unemployment9.2%8%+15.0%
Poverty Rate10.3%25.4%-59.4%
Bachelor's+20%12.5%+60.0%
Housing
MetricCookMcGregorDifference
Home Value$104,200$115,500-9.8%
Median Rent$650/mo$678/mo-4.1%
Housing Units270181+49.2%
